Show HN: Fly a nano-drone from your terminal (Rust TUI)in action video: https://github.com/user-attachments/assets/f349595d-bece-4ac...I wanted a Rust learning project and for this I created a TUI to control a crazyflie from the terminal. Besides free flight with wasd + arrow keys it can record while flying and play that back. Missions can also be planned in advance and just executed (with different flying modes). The crazyflie only has a flow deck, a downwards pointing camera and distance sensor, for its position - so there can be quite some drift.It was also very fun to explore how well the TEA[1] (Elm architecture) fits with ratatui[2]!Next I'll add: - visual mission planner - trajectory upload to the crazyflie for execution without connection - maybe obstacle avoidance with the AI deck[1]: https://guide.elm-lang.org/architecture/ [2]: https://ratatui.rs/
